Greenstreet Winners Aplenty

GREEN Street Bloodstock registered their third winner for the month of October when Justin Snaith-trained Midtown Manhattan won a Maiden Plate over 1200m at Durbanville on Saturday.


GSB’s other runner on the day, Kapenta Bay, finished third in a Maiden Plate over 1600m.


Midtown Manhattan, a Rosedene Stud-bred by Grey’s Inn, won easily by two lengths and GSB’s Justin Vermaak commented: “Midtown Manhattan is looking for 1600m and looks set to win a good few races. It is always nice to supply our owners with a horse of quality that cost only R40,000.”


Later on Saturday, Vermaak was active at Saturday’s Lanzerac CTS Ready To Run Sale at Durbanville, purchasing three choice lots for Green Street Bloodstock shareholders.
He noted about them:

Lot 72: Unnamed Judpot colt x Copper Jet (Lecture) – Nadeson Park Stud

“This one had a speedy breeze-up and has a good female line of sprinters, including Copper Parade, by one of my favourite stallions. We are excited to send him to Vaughan Marshall, our first horse with him, we will be aiming him at the new CTS R1-million race for two-year-olds on Sun Met Day and we’ll be hoping we get a run for connections on the day.”


Lot 106: Justice League (pictured), by Bold Silvano x Grima (Goldkeeper) – Soetendal Estate

“A big son of Bold Silvano who looks to go a trip, I love the damsire, Goldkeeper – this is a good female line which includes Captain America, he is a very similar looking horse and naturally will go into training with Brett Crawford.”

Lot 108: Unnamed Oratorio colt x Halfmoonrising (Captain Al) – Normandy Stud

“Very happy with this buy, he has been working well leading up to the sale and to get an Oratorio out of a black-type Captain Al mare for R100,000 is a steal. He looks a classic type and is to be trained by Justin Snaith.”


Justin thanked the GSB shareholders for their ongoing support.
